The document summarizes the human digestive system. It describes how food is broken down as it passes through the mouth, esophagus, stomach, small intestine, and colon. Key steps include chewing and mixing with saliva in the mouth, peristalsis to move food through the esophagus, churning and breaking down of proteins in the acidic stomach, further breakdown of nutrients by enzymes in the small intestine, and water absorption with waste formation in the colon. The end products are then excreted from the body.
